About the role:

Zepz is looking for a data-savvy, outcomes-oriented Investigations & Disputes Manager to join our new end-to-end Financial Reconciliation Team. In this role, you will leverage your advanced data skills to uncover, understand, and resolve complex and high-profile business challenges. In direct collaboration with other Zepz teams and our external partner network, you will play a crucial part in achieving both positive financial results for Zepz and an improved payments experience for our users.

About the team:

This is a cross-functional team made up of data analysts, accountants, and operations managers. Its scope reaches beyond performing traditional financial reconciliations to cover upstream partner data procurement and analysis, downstream investigations of mismatched records, and cross-org engagement to fix root causes of reconciliation breaks. This team’s core mission is to ensure that we accurately represent money owed to or from partners in our financial statements. It is the ultimate backstop to make sure Zepz is doing right by every user in paying out their funds and getting back money we’re owed to further invest in our business. It prevents losses by quickly surfacing errors in our payments processes before they compound and works cross-functionally and with external partners to ensure timely investigation and resolution of problems.

What you will own:

  • Independent data analysis: Writing SQL queries and creating dashboards to support in identifying, strategically investigating, and easily tracking losses 

  • Investigation and resolution: Running investigations into all mismatched transactions internally and / or externally with our partners and resolving transactions to their accurate statuses

  • Loss prevention: Minimizing business and user losses by identifying and resolving the root causes creating them 

  • Loss disputes: Disputing losses with external partners based on data-driven analysis 

  • Early loss detection: Working with product and engineering teams to develop mechanisms to detect and investigate potential losses faster
